Crispy Baked Pulled Pork Nachos with Fresh Salsa

Enjoy a lighter twist on a beloved comfort food with these crispy baked pulled pork nachos topped with a refreshing, zesty fresh salsa. This dish combines tender, lean pulled pork with homemade baked tortilla chips, a sprinkle of reduced-fat cheese, and a burst of flavor from tomatoes, onions, and lime.

NUTRITION

375kcal
Protein
35.5g
Fat
17g
Carbs
20g

SERVINGS

1 serving

INGREDIENTS

4 oz Lean Pulled Pork

3 Corn Tortillas

1/2 cup Fresh Salsa

1/4 cup Reduced-Fat Shredded Cheese

1 tsp Olive Oil

Salt & Pepper

PREPARATION

  • 1

    Preheat your oven to 425°F.

  • 2

    Cut corn tortillas into triangular pieces. Arrange on a baking sheet and lightly brush with olive oil, then season with a pinch of salt.

  • 3

    Bake the tortilla pieces for about 10-12 minutes or until they become crispy and golden, turning once halfway through.

  • 4

    Warm the pre-cooked lean pulled pork in a skillet if necessary, seasoning with a little salt and pepper.

  • 5

    Assemble the nachos by spreading the baked tortilla chips on a serving plate, topping with the warm pulled pork, drizzle the fresh salsa evenly, and sprinkle the reduced-fat cheese over the top.

  • 6

    Optional: Pop the assembled nachos in the oven for 2-3 minutes to slightly melt the cheese, if desired.

  • 7

    Garnish with extra chopped cilantro or a squeeze of lime before serving.
